Your PostgreSQL databases can be healthy while your data is not

Postgres can be fast, replicated and fully constrained. Every transaction can commit and every constraint can hold. And the services and reports built on that data can still be working with values that are wrong, records that were never written, or rows that quietly stopped arriving. digna monitors the data itself, catching quality problems that database and pipeline monitoring were never built to see. What breaks quietly in PostgreSQL

Postgres enforces types, keys and constraints, and it enforces them well. The defects that reach reporting are the ones no constraint can describe: legal values that are commercially impossible, and rows that were simply never written.

Values that are valid but wrong

Constraints check types and keys, not meaning. A release can start writing perfectly legal values that make no business sense, and every transaction still commits.

Shape drift inside JSONB

A JSONB column keeps accepting documents after the producer changes their structure, so fields appear, disappear or change type with nothing to stop them.

Soft deletes and partial writes

Rows flagged as deleted, or written by a job that stopped halfway, satisfy every constraint while the numbers built on them quietly change.

Tables that stop growing

A feed that silently stops writing leaves its last good rows in place, so nothing errors and yesterday’s data simply repeats.

Catch it before it reaches the warehouse

PostgreSQL is usually where data is created, not where it is analysed. A defect that starts here is copied into your warehouse, joined into marts and rendered on dashboards before anyone notices. The operational database is the cheapest place to stop it.
